How to Integrate Brevo with Your Website

There are three ways to connect. The first is REST API (recommended for custom scenarios). The second is SMTP (quick start for WordPress or Laravel). The third is webhooks for receiving events (opens, clicks). We'll look at API integration using PHP (Laravel).

// composer require brevo/php-api-v3-sdk

$config = Brevo\Client\Configuration::getDefaultConfiguration()
          ->setApiKey('api-key', env('BREVO_API_KEY'));

$apiInstance = new Brevo\Client\Api\TransactionalEmailsApi(
    new GuzzleHttp\Client(), $config
);

$sendSmtpEmail = new \Brevo\Client\Model\SendSmtpEmail([
    'subject'    => "Order #{$orderId} confirmed",
    'sender'     => ['name' => 'Store', 'email' => '[email protected]'],
    'to'         => [['name' => $name, 'email' => $to]],
    'htmlContent' => $htmlBody,
    'params'     => ['ORDER_ID' => $orderId, 'TOTAL' => $total]
]);

$apiInstance->sendTransacEmail($sendSmtpEmail);

Transactional Template

$email = new \Brevo\Client\Model\SendSmtpEmail([
    'templateId' => 42,  // Template ID in Brevo
    'to'         => [['email' => $to]],
    'params'     => ['ORDER_ID' => $orderId, 'NAME' => $name]
]);

Managing Contacts

$contactsApi = new Brevo\Client\Api\ContactsApi(new GuzzleHttp\Client(), $config);

$createContact = new \Brevo\Client\Model\CreateContact([
    'email'      => $email,
    'attributes' => ['FNAME' => $firstName, 'LNAME' => $lastName],
    'listIds'    => [intval(env('BREVO_LIST_ID'))],
    'updateEnabled' => true  // upsert
]);

$contactsApi->createContact($createContact);

What Domain Settings Are Mandatory?

For high deliverability, you must configure SPF, DKIM, and DMARC. The SPF record specifies which servers are allowed to send mail from your domain. DKIM adds a digital signature to verify email authenticity. DMARC defines the policy for handling emails that fail checks. Without these records, emails go to spam. In practice, we add three TXT records to DNS:

  • SPF: v=spf1 include:spf.brevo.com ~all
  • DKIM: key from Brevo panel published as brevo._domainkey.example.com
  • DMARC: _dmarc.example.com with policy p=quarantine

Documentation: Brevo recommends configuring SPF and DKIM first. After setup, we verify with online tools — deliverability immediately rises to 99%+.

Typical Integration Mistakes

  • Ignoring SPF/DKIM: emails land in spam.
  • Too frequent requests: API returns 429 Too Many Requests. Brevo allows 1000 requests/hour; plan batch processes.
  • Missing unsubscribe link: violates regulations.
  • Duplicate contacts: use updateEnabled: true for upsert.

Email Campaign Integration: Why Does It Often Break?

We’ve observed that a trigger email sent 10 minutes after registration converts 4–5 times better than the same email sent after 24 hours. This isn’t a marketing myth—it’s mechanics: while the user is still warm, while they remember the context. But most integrations with email services are built like this: form submits → synchronous HTTP request to API → if the API is slow, the user waits 3 seconds → the email either goes out or doesn’t, nobody knows. In one project, we saw a 30% drop in conversion simply because the email service responded with 504 and Laravel’s queue driver wasn’t configured. Lost emails often hit customers silently – no log, no alert, just a missing order confirmation.

Providers and Their APIs

Unisender — a Russian provider popular in the SMB segment. REST API, simple. Adding a contact: importContacts, sending a transactional email: sendEmail. Important: for transactional emails (order confirmations, password resets), Unisender Go is a separate service with a different API and separate pricing. Mixing bulk and transactional mailings in one stream is bad for domain reputation. Unisender Go handles up to 1000 requests per second.

SendPulse — provides email, SMS, web push, Viber, and Telegram bots through a unified API. Convenient for projects requiring an omnichannel approach. Automation 360 is a visual chain builder; you can trigger automation via API events. The PHP SDK (sendpulse/rest-api-php-sdk) is maintained but updated irregularly – better to use Guzzle directly.

Mailchimp — a choice for international audiences and marketing teams accustomed to the Mailchimp ecosystem. Transactional email via Mandrill (a subsidiary service). Marketing API v3 for list, tag, and campaign management. Webhooks for opens, clicks, unsubscribes, bounces.

SMS. For Russia: SMSCenter, MTS Exolve, Devino Telecom, SMS Aero. Their APIs are similar: a send method with phone, message, sender parameters (sender name must be registered separately with the operator). One nuance: the sender name must be registered through the aggregator with a contract – otherwise SMS won’t be sent on MTS/MegaFon/Beeline networks.

Provider Type Transactional Emails Marketing Notes
Unisender email+SMS Unisender Go (separate) Yes Popular in Russia, simple REST
SendPulse email+SMS+web push+Viber Yes Yes Unified API, omnichannel
Mailchimp email Mandrill Yes Analytics, international
Twilio SMS+email Yes No Global, expensive in Russia

How to Build an Integration That Doesn’t Lose Emails?

Separate Transactional and Marketing Streams

Transactional emails (order confirmations, password resets, delivery status) go through a dedicated sender domain or subdomain tx.example.com. Marketing campaigns go through mail.example.com or news.example.com. If a marketing campaign receives many spam complaints, it should not affect the reputation of the transactional stream. According to SendGrid documentation, transactional messages should be sent through a dedicated IP pool to prevent cross-contamination.

Queue and Retry

Any call to the email API goes through a queue (Laravel Queue, Bull, Celery). If Unisender returns a 503, the job retries after 5 minutes, then 15, then 60. After 5 failed attempts, it goes to a dead letter queue with an alert. The user already received their 200 OK and knows nothing about the issue. This approach reduces bounce rate on projects to 0.5%.

Example Laravel job:

public function handle(): void
{
    try {
        $response = Http::post(config('services.unisender.email_url'), $this->params);
        if ($response->failed()) {
            $this->release(300); // retry after 5 min
        }
    } catch (\Throwable $e) {
        $this->release(300);
    }
}

Templates

We store templates in code (Blade, Twig, React Email), not in the provider’s interface. Reasons: versioning via Git, browser preview without sending, testability. For complex templates with dynamic content — react-email with export to HTML via @react-email/render.

Validation and Consent

Before adding a contact to a list — double opt-in (confirmation email). Store the confirmation timestamp in your own database. Upon unsubscription — synchronously unsubscribe both at the provider and in your database. Ignoring webhook unsubscriptions is a direct path to account suspension at the provider. Deliverability Monitoring and DKIM Setup

Connect provider webhooks for events: bounce (hard and soft), spam_complaint, unsubscribe. Hard bounce — immediately mark the email as invalid in your database, stop sending. Soft bounce 3 times in a row — same. Metrics: open rate, click rate, bounce rate, unsubscribe rate — review at least once a week. Our certified engineers configure alerts in Grafana/Prometheus.

DKIM configuration steps:

  1. Generate a key pair (e.g., openssl genrsa -out private.key 2048).
  2. Publish the public key in DNS as a TXT record for the selector (e.g., mail._domainkey.tx.example.com).
  3. Provide the selector to the provider (SendGrid, Mailgun, Unisender).
  4. Verify with dig TXT mail._domainkey.tx.example.com.

SPF, DKIM, DMARC must be configured separately for each stream. We use subdomains with different DNS records.

Why Is It Important to Separate Streams?

If you send a marketing campaign from the same domain as transactional emails and receive spam complaints, you risk getting the domain blocked — and users will stop receiving even order confirmations. SPF, DKIM, DMARC (Sender Policy Framework, DomainKeys Identified Mail, Domain‑based Message Authentication, Reporting and Conformance) must be configured separately for each stream. In one project, a marketing blast with 12% spam complaints blocked the transactional domain for 48 hours — we had to re‑authenticate with Google and Yandex.
